Background

The CDK12-CCNK heterodimer protein functions as a cyclin-dependent kinase, playing a crucial role in transcription elongation by phosphorylating the C-terminal domain (CTD) of the large subunit of RNA polymerase II (POLR2A). This kinase is a key regulator of gene expression, particularly involved in DNA repair processes and the maintenance of genomic stability. Its phosphorylation activity is selective, preferring 'Ser-5' in CTD repeats already phosphorylated at 'Ser-7,' but it can also target 'Ser-2.' CDK12-CCNK is essential for RNA splicing, potentially through the phosphorylation of SRSF1/SF2. Additionally, it participates in the regulation of MAP kinase activity, suggesting its involvement in influencing responses to estrogen inhibitors.

Biological Activity

The activity was measured by off-chip mobility shift assay(MSA). The enzyme was incubated with fluorecence-labeled substrate and Mg(or Mn)/ATP. The phosphorylated and unphosphorylated substrates were separated and detected by MSA device. The Km of CDK12-CCNK for its substrate is 30 μM.

  • Do most proteins show cross-species activity?

    Species cross-reactivity must be investigated individually for each product. Many human cytokines will produce a nice response in mouse cell lines, and many mouse proteins will show activity on human cells. Other proteins may have a lower specific activity when used in the opposite species.
